Arch brakes harder: NWP down 7% on rising retro, primary book pruning

Arch Capital continued to slow its top line growth and net retained exposure in the second quarter of 2026, including via an apparent major increase in retro purchase and continued trimming of a previously acquired book, then suffered slippage in underwriting margins contributing to a broader reduction in Q2 profits.
